npm 包 slim-linter 使用教程

阅读时长 4 分钟读完

简介

slim-linter 是一款适用于前端项目的代码规范检测工具,可以帮助开发者发现项目中存在的潜在问题,并提供相应的建议和优化方案,从而提高代码的质量和可维护性。

安装

在使用 slim-linter 之前,需要先安装 Node.js 和 npm 包管理器。具体安装方法可参考 Node.js 官网。

然后使用 npm 命令安装 slim-linter:

安装完成后,即可使用 slim-linter 命令进行代码检测。

使用

使用 slim-linter 可以检测项目中的 HTML、CSS 和 JavaScript 文件。默认情况下,它会检测项目根目录下所有的文件,也可以指定需要检测的文件,例如:

当检测到问题时,slim-linter 会输出相应的警告信息,包括问题所在的位置、问题类型以及建议的修改方式等。

配置

slim-linter 支持通过配置文件进行自定义配置,以满足不同项目的需求。配置文件为 .slimlinter.json,应放置在项目的根目录下。

配置文件可以包含以下选项:

  • rules: 检测规则,可以是内置规则也可以是自定义规则。
  • globals: 全局变量,用于解决检测器无法识别的变量问题。
  • ignorePatterns: 忽略文件/文件夹的正则表达式。

具体配置方式可以参考官方文档。

示例代码

HTML 文件

-- -------------------- ---- -------
--------- -----
------
------
--------------------
------ ----------------
------ ---------------- -----------------
-------
------
------------
---------------
-----
--------- ------
--------- ------
--------- ------
------
-------- -----------------------
-------
-------

CSS 文件

-- -------------------- ---- -------
-- ---- --
---- -
----------- -----
------------- ----
------- -----
------------------ -----
-

- -
------- --------
----------------- -----
-

-- ---- --
---- -
--------- -------------
--------- ----- -----
----------- -----
------------- ----
------------- ----
------- -----
------------------ --------
-------- --- ----- --------
--------------- -------
-------- --------
-

JavaScript 文件

-- -------------------- ---- -------
-- ----
--- - - --

-- ----
-------- ------ -- -
    ------ - - --
-

-- ---
----- ------ -
    ----------------- ---- -
        --------- - -----
        -------- - ----
    -

    ---------- -
        ------------------- - - -----------
    -
-

-- ----
--- - - --- ------------- ----
-------------

结语

通过学习和使用 slim-linter 工具,可以帮助我们更好地保证代码质量和可维护性,从而提高前端开发的效率和水平。希望本文能够对大家有所帮助。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/6005551981e8991b448d24f5

纠错
反馈